Here’s a simple guide on how to make a breast cancer pumpkin. All you need is a pink pumpkin, some pink paint, and a paintbrush.

Step One: Clean the Pumpkin

The first step is to clean the pumpkin. You can do this by wiping it down with a damp cloth. This will remove any dirt or debris that might be on the surface of the pumpkin.

Step Two: Paint the Pumpkin Pink

Now it’s time to give your pumpkin some color! Get your pink paint and paintbrush ready. Starting at the top of the pumpkin, begin painting downward in even strokes. Once you’ve finished painting the entire pumpkin, set it aside to dry.

Step Three: Add Some Details

Once the paint has dried, it’s time to add some details. Using a black Sharpie, draw a ribbon on the front of the pumpkin. You can also add the words “Hope,” “Faith,” or “Love” to the ribbon. Alternatively, you could write a message of support for those battling breast cancer. Be creative!

There you have it—a simple guide on how to make a breast cancer awareness pumpkin. This is an easy and fun activity that you can do with your family or friends. By decorating a pink pumpkin, you’ll be showing your support for those who are fighting breast cancer. So get out there and start painting!

Do you wash a pumpkin before carving?

Even if you’re not eating a pumpkin, you should inspect and clean it before carving. You want your pumpkin to be clean before you handle it for carving. Remove any mushy or moldy spots on the pumpkin with a knife. Rub the pumpkin down with a vegetable brush or a clean, rough cloth.

How thin should a pumpkin be to carve?

Hollow Out the Inside

Remove the inner flesh—scooping out the seeds, stringy pulp, and a thin layer of flesh from the inside of your pumpkin–with a fleshing tool. Thin the pumpkin’s walls to a thickness of 1/2 to 3/4 inch.

What kind of knife do you use to carve a pumpkin?

For effective pumpkin carving, use a serrated bread knife, a jab saw (used to cut drywall), or a purpose-made serrated knife taken from a pumpkin-carving set. If you do not have a serrated knife, or if you prefer to use a straight-edged blade, opt for a paring knife or a fillet knife.

How long does carved pumpkin last?

A carved pumpkin will last anywhere between three to 14 days. This depends on a multitude of factors, but two weeks is definitely pushing the limit and assumes that you live in a colder climate.
